多模态大模型驱动的文档图像革命:智能分析与处理新范式
多模态大模型时代下的文档图像智能分析与处理:技术突破与应用实践
一、多模态大模型:文档图像处理的范式革命
在传统文档图像处理中,OCR(光学字符识别)技术长期占据主导地位,但其对复杂版式、手写字体、多语言混合等场景的适应性存在明显局限。多模态大模型的出现,通过融合文本、图像、布局等多维度信息,实现了从”单模态识别”到”跨模态理解”的跨越。
1.1 跨模态特征融合机制
多模态大模型的核心在于构建文本、图像、空间布局的联合表示空间。以LayoutLMv3为例,其通过三重编码器结构实现:
- 视觉编码器:采用ResNet或Swin Transformer提取图像级特征,捕捉文档中的表格、印章、手写批注等视觉元素。
- 文本编码器:基于BERT或RoBERTa处理OCR识别结果,解决多语言混合、专业术语识别等难题。
- 布局编码器:引入2D位置编码,将文字坐标、段落间距等空间信息嵌入特征向量,实现”所见即所得”的版式理解。
实验表明,这种联合编码方式在金融票据识别任务中,将复杂版式的识别准确率从78.3%提升至92.6%。
1.2 预训练-微调范式的创新
多模态大模型通过大规模无监督预训练获取通用能力,再通过少量标注数据微调适应特定场景。例如:
- DocFormer在1000万页文档上预训练,学习到发票、合同、报表等20类文档的通用特征。
- 微调策略:采用Prompt Tuning技术,仅调整输入提示词即可适配医疗报告解析、法律文书审核等垂直领域。
这种范式显著降低了数据标注成本,某银行信用卡申请表处理项目显示,微调数据量从传统方法的5万例减少至8000例,模型性能保持相当。
二、核心挑战与技术突破
2.1 复杂场景下的鲁棒性提升
文档图像处理面临三大复杂场景:
- 低质量图像:扫描模糊、光照不均、背景干扰
- 多模态冲突:图像与文本信息不一致(如修改痕迹)
- 长文档处理:超过50页的合同、报告分析
解决方案:
- 多尺度特征融合:在U-Net结构中引入金字塔池化,增强对小字体、细线条的识别能力。
- 冲突检测模块:设计对比学习机制,当图像修改痕迹与文本内容矛盾时触发人工复核。
- 分块处理策略:将长文档切割为逻辑块,通过注意力机制建立跨块关联。
2.2 实时性与资源优化
工业级应用对处理速度提出严苛要求(<500ms/页),而多模态大模型参数量常达数十亿。
优化技术:
- 模型蒸馏:将LayoutLMv3蒸馏为轻量版,参数量减少80%,速度提升3倍。
- 量化压缩:采用INT8量化技术,模型体积缩小75%,精度损失<1%。
- 硬件加速:通过TensorRT优化推理引擎,在NVIDIA A100上实现每秒处理12页。
三、行业应用实践
3.1 金融领域:智能票据处理
某商业银行部署的多模态系统实现:
- 发票识别:支持增值税专用发票、火车票等200+票种,字段识别准确率99.2%
- 风险控制:通过印章真伪检测、金额一致性校验,拦截虚假报销案件
- 流程自动化:与RPA系统集成,实现报销单自动审核、入账
3.2 医疗领域:电子病历解析
针对手写病历识别难题,采用:
- 手写体增强模型:在10万例医生手写样本上训练,识别率从65%提升至89%
- 结构化输出:将病程记录转化为JSON格式,直接导入HIS系统
- 隐私保护:通过差分隐私技术,确保患者信息脱敏
3.3 法律领域:合同智能审查
某律所部署的合同分析系统具备:
- 条款提取:自动识别付款方式、违约责任等20类关键条款
- 风险标注:用不同颜色标记显失公平条款、法律漏洞
- 版本对比:支持新旧合同差异高亮显示,效率提升10倍
四、开发者实践指南
4.1 技术选型建议
- 轻量级场景:选择LayoutLMv1+OCR组合,部署成本低
- 复杂版式场景:采用DocFormer+空间注意力机制
- 实时性要求高:优先使用蒸馏后的PaddleOCR-MM模型
4.2 数据处理要点
- 标注策略:采用”文本框+内容”双标签,减少标注工作量
- 数据增强:对文档图像进行旋转、缩放、噪声添加,提升模型鲁棒性
- 多语言支持:构建中英文混合语料库,解决外企文档处理需求
4.3 部署优化方案
# 示例:使用ONNX Runtime加速推理
import onnxruntime as ort
sess_options = ort.SessionOptions()
sess_options.intra_op_num_threads = 4
sess_options.graph_optimization_level = ort.GraphOptimizationLevel.ORT_ENABLE_ALL
# 加载优化后的模型
ort_sess = ort.InferenceSession("layoutlm_optimized.onnx", sess_options)
# 输入处理
inputs = {
"input_ids": np.array([...]), # 文本特征
"attention_mask": np.array([...]),
"bbox": np.array([...]), # 布局坐标
"image": np.array([...]) # 图像特征
}
# 推理执行
outputs = ort_sess.run(None, inputs)
五、未来发展趋势
5.1 3D文档理解
随着AR/VR技术普及,文档处理将向三维空间延伸。例如:
- 建筑图纸解析:从2D平面图重建3D建筑模型
- 文物数字化:对古籍进行三维扫描与内容识别
5.2 实时交互式处理
结合语音交互技术,实现:
- 语音标注:通过语音指令修正识别错误
- 多模态检索:用自然语言查询文档中的图像内容
5.3 联邦学习应用
在医疗、金融等数据敏感领域,通过联邦学习实现:
- 跨机构模型训练:多家医院联合训练病历解析模型
- 隐私保护推理:在不共享原始数据的情况下完成模型更新
结语
多模态大模型正在重塑文档图像处理的技术栈,从底层特征表示到上层应用开发都发生着深刻变革。对于开发者而言,掌握多模态融合技术、优化推理效率、适配行业场景将成为核心竞争力。随着AIGC技术的演进,文档处理系统将向”理解-生成-决策”的全链条智能化演进,为数字化转型开辟新的想象空间。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权请联系我们,一经查实立即删除!